Refined sugar and blood glucose levels
Here's the thing: Most of the fiber, minerals, and vitamins have been removed from white sugar. Because of this, there is almost nothing to inhibit its speed of absorption and, thus, the body's blood sugar level spikes immediately.
This rapid fluctuation in blood glucose levels is the main problem. When blood sugar levels suddenly rise, the body tries to process it by secreting large amounts of insulin; this causes a sudden drop in blood glucose in turn. This up-and-down triggers a variety of issues.
For example, a sudden drop in blood glucose leads the body to become stressed. Even when there is enough energy from other foods, the body shifts into energy-saving mode by suppressing functions other than those necessary to sustain life, such as respiration and circulation. It's like a smartphone with 10% of its battery power remaining. Extreme sleepiness, lethargy, and poor concentration follow.
